WebMay 29, 2024 · Cyntoia Brown walked out of prison in August 2024 after serving 15 years of a life sentence for a murder she committed when she was 16. Her story is the focus of “Murder to Mercy: The Cyntoia Brown Story,” a Netflix feature documentary. Dan Birman directed this documentary and another on Cyntoia’s life that aired on PBS in 2011. WebAug 5, 2024 · Cyntoia Brown-Long was born in Fort Campbell, Kentucky, in 1988.
